CHAPTER5imageCreating the Road Map to Operational Excellence

How do we get to our destination? The traditional way would be to put a plan in place and let management drive the plan, altering it as needed. We have learned that planning is everything; in fact, the process of planning is more important than the plan itself because the plan changes. The ability to create a good plan is a necessary skill for a leader. However, with the traditional approach, we are trying to create a plan that can be changed by management when we should be trying to create a road map, or perhaps it’s better to think of it as creating the road itself.
